diff options
author | Janne Peltonen <janne.peltonen@nokia.com> | 2021-05-07 17:49:57 +0300 |
---|---|---|
committer | Matias Elo <matias.elo@nokia.com> | 2021-05-11 10:50:27 +0300 |
commit | 261ffb568ff81b51cb8361975e1091d38ccef374 (patch) | |
tree | 1dbce843c301483f9930135979f59bfeae824447 /50fdac45f35e83b183419eb7671df9686645afec | |
parent | bfc30d18d3ba29cfc811cf1e350b7410027ed16d (diff) |
linux-gen: ipsec: ignore dest_queue SA parameter in sync mode
In sync mode the dest_queue SA parameter should be ignored but the current
code looks at it to determine whether running in sync or async mode. This
can result in incorrect behavior or crash if an application touches the
dest_queue of a sync SA after odp_ipsec_sa_param_init(). Fix the problem
by clearing the internal dest_queue SA field in sync mode.
Signed-off-by: Janne Peltonen <janne.peltonen@nokia.com>
Reviewed-by: Jere Leppänen <jere.leppanen@nokia.com>
Diffstat (limited to '50fdac45f35e83b183419eb7671df9686645afec')
0 files changed, 0 insertions, 0 deletions